Asphalt Paving: What is it?

Before we dig in further into asphalt paving, it is essential to note that this is not a job you can do yourself. You will require professional contractors to do the installation for you. Asphalt is a sustainable paving material that’s made from a mixture of processed mineral materials, including sand, gravel, and crushed rock.

These are then combined with a binder (usually bitumen) to ensure that they hold together. A pavement that is made from asphalt will likely have diversified layers which will provide a base or foundation for the asphalt cement to be poured on. Before it can be poured, asphalt has to be heated to more than 300F to liquefy it.

After that, contractors have to work quickly before it cools and solidifies again. 

Here are some advantages of using Asphalt Paving

1. Quick Installation and Usability

It usually takes one or two days to install an asphalt driveway. Depending on the season and whether the asphalt sets, it’s possible to use an asphalt driveway within a day or two of installation. Other materials such as concrete, however, take a much longer time to lay and could take longer than a week to complete curing. 

2. Durability

Asphalt does not flake at the surface. It is also less likely to crack over time because of its flexibility. This is unlike a concrete driveway that may chip at the surface due to substandard installation and poor mixture preparation.

3. Low Maintenance Costs

Maintenance of an asphalt driveway costs considerably lower than that of a concrete one. For example, in the event of a crack, you can acquire crack sealant from numerous home improvement stores. Even though you do not have any previous experience of applying, the sealant, it is easy to do. 

4. Improvement of Safety

In the winter, the black color of asphalt can prove to be very beneficial. It absorbs and retains more heat, which allows the paving to melt snow quicker. This ensures that maintenance is easier and that the people on the property are safe from slippery and dangerous ice. 

Why the Quality of Asphalt is Important

It is crucial to ensure that your paving solution is of good quality. Poor quality paving will significantly impact the durability of your surfacing. Excellent contractors should be able to keep up with the latest technologies concerning asphalt paving and ensure that the quality of the material they use is superb.

The quality of asphalt paving begins when the aggregates are being mixed and processed together. Different aggregates should always be tested before binding to ensure that they can resist premature wearing.
